package net.sourceforge.plantuml.svek.image;
import java.awt.geom.Dimension2D;
import java.util.List;
import net.sourceforge.plantuml.ColorParam;
import net.sourceforge.plantuml.Dimension2DDouble;
import net.sourceforge.plantuml.FontParam;
import net.sourceforge.plantuml.ISkinParam;
import net.sourceforge.plantuml.SkinParamUtils;
import net.sourceforge.plantuml.Url;
import net.sourceforge.plantuml.cucadiagram.Display;
import net.sourceforge.plantuml.cucadiagram.IEntity;
import net.sourceforge.plantuml.cucadiagram.Member;
import net.sourceforge.plantuml.cucadiagram.Stereotype;
import net.sourceforge.plantuml.graphic.FontConfiguration;
import net.sourceforge.plantuml.graphic.HorizontalAlignement;
import net.sourceforge.plantuml.graphic.HtmlColor;
import net.sourceforge.plantuml.graphic.StringBounder;
import net.sourceforge.plantuml.graphic.TextBlock;
import net.sourceforge.plantuml.graphic.TextBlockUtils;
import net.sourceforge.plantuml.svek.AbstractEntityImage;
import net.sourceforge.plantuml.svek.ShapeType;
import net.sourceforge.plantuml.ugraphic.Shadowable;
import net.sourceforge.plantuml.ugraphic.UEllipse;
import net.sourceforge.plantuml.ugraphic.UGraphic;
import net.sourceforge.plantuml.ugraphic.ULine;
import net.sourceforge.plantuml.ugraphic.URectangle;
import net.sourceforge.plantuml.ugraphic.UStroke;
public class EntityImageState extends AbstractEntityImage {
final private TextBlock desc;
final private TextBlock fields;
final private List url;
final private static int MIN_WIDTH = 50;
final private static int MIN_HEIGHT = 50;
final private boolean withSymbol;
final static private double smallRadius = 3;
final static private double smallLine = 3;
final static private double smallMarginX = 7;
final static private double smallMarginY = 4;
public EntityImageState(IEntity entity, ISkinParam skinParam) {
super(entity, skinParam);
final Stereotype stereotype = entity.getStereotype();
this.withSymbol = stereotype != null && stereotype.isWithOOSymbol();
this.desc = TextBlockUtils.create(entity.getDisplay(),
new FontConfiguration(SkinParamUtils.getFont(getSkinParam(), FontParam.STATE, stereotype), SkinParamUtils.getFontColor(getSkinParam(), FontParam.STATE, stereotype)),
HorizontalAlignement.CENTER, skinParam);
Display list = new Display();
for (Member att : entity.getFieldsToDisplay()) {
list = list.addAll(Display.getWithNewlines(att.getDisplay(true)));
}
this.url = entity.getUrls();
this.fields = TextBlockUtils.create(list, new FontConfiguration(SkinParamUtils.getFont(getSkinParam(), FontParam.STATE_ATTRIBUTE, stereotype),
SkinParamUtils.getFontColor(getSkinParam(), FontParam.STATE_ATTRIBUTE, stereotype)), HorizontalAlignement.LEFT, skinParam);
}
@Override
public Dimension2D getDimension(StringBounder stringBounder) {
final Dimension2D dim = Dimension2DDouble.mergeTB(desc.calculateDimension(stringBounder),
fields.calculateDimension(stringBounder));
double heightSymbol = 0;
if (withSymbol) {
heightSymbol += 2 * smallRadius + smallMarginY;
}
final Dimension2D result = Dimension2DDouble.delta(dim, MARGIN * 2 + 2 * MARGIN_LINE + heightSymbol);
return Dimension2DDouble.atLeast(result, MIN_WIDTH, MIN_HEIGHT);
}
public void drawU(UGraphic ug, double xTheoricalPosition, double yTheoricalPosition) {
if (url.size() > 0) {
ug.startUrl(url.get(0));
}
final StringBounder stringBounder = ug.getStringBounder();
final Dimension2D dimTotal = getDimension(stringBounder);
final Dimension2D dimDesc = desc.calculateDimension(stringBounder);
final double widthTotal = dimTotal.getWidth();
final double heightTotal = dimTotal.getHeight();
final Shadowable rect = new URectangle(widthTotal, heightTotal, CORNER, CORNER);
if (getSkinParam().shadowing()) {
rect.setDeltaShadow(4);
}
ug.getParam().setStroke(new UStroke(1.5));
ug.getParam().setColor(SkinParamUtils.getColor(getSkinParam(), ColorParam.stateBorder, getStereo()));
HtmlColor backcolor = getEntity().getSpecificBackColor();
if (backcolor == null) {
backcolor = SkinParamUtils.getColor(getSkinParam(), ColorParam.stateBackground, getStereo());
}
ug.getParam().setBackcolor(backcolor);
ug.draw(xTheoricalPosition, yTheoricalPosition, rect);
final double yLine = yTheoricalPosition + MARGIN + dimDesc.getHeight() + MARGIN_LINE;
ug.draw(xTheoricalPosition, yLine, new ULine(widthTotal, 0));
ug.getParam().setStroke(new UStroke(1.3));
ug.getParam().setStroke(new UStroke());
if (withSymbol) {
final double xSymbol = xTheoricalPosition + dimTotal.getWidth();
final double ySymbol = yTheoricalPosition + dimTotal.getHeight();
drawSymbol(ug, xSymbol, ySymbol);
}
final double xDesc = (widthTotal - dimDesc.getWidth()) / 2;
final double yDesc = yTheoricalPosition + MARGIN;
desc.drawU(ug, xTheoricalPosition + xDesc, yDesc);
final double xFields = xTheoricalPosition + MARGIN;
final double yFields = yLine + MARGIN_LINE;
fields.drawU(ug, xFields, yFields);
if (url.size() > 0) {
ug.closeAction();
}
}
public static void drawSymbol(UGraphic ug, double xSymbol, double ySymbol) {
xSymbol -= 4 * smallRadius + smallLine + smallMarginX;
ySymbol -= 2 * smallRadius + smallMarginY;
final UEllipse small = new UEllipse(2 * smallRadius, 2 * smallRadius);
ug.draw(xSymbol, ySymbol, small);
ug.draw(xSymbol + smallLine + 2 * smallRadius, ySymbol, small);
ug.draw(xSymbol + 2 * smallRadius, ySymbol + smallLine, new ULine(smallLine, 0));
}
public ShapeType getShapeType() {
return ShapeType.ROUND_RECTANGLE;
}
public int getShield() {
return 0;
}
}
